摘    要:研究了白泥含量为20%的混合土对COD和氨氮的去除效果及影响因素。结果表明,进水COD负荷在36.14~144.58g/(m2.d),水力负荷15.92~191.08L/(m2.d)之间变化时,混合土对COD去除率一般为60%,对氨氮的去除率在90%以上。水力负荷和污染物负荷对渗滤液中污染物的去除率有较大的影响,水力负荷与污染物的去除率呈负相关,污染物浓度负荷与污染物的去除率呈正相关,且污染物的浓度负荷影响较大。

Abstract:The removal rates and influence factors of COD and ammonia-nitrogen dealt by the mixed soil which contained 20% white mud was invested.The result shows that the removal of COD is above 60%,the removal of ammonia-nitrogen is above 90% when hydraulic loading change from 15.92 L/(m2.d) to 191.08L/(m2.d),COD loading change from 36.14 g/(m2.d) to 144.58g/(m2.d).The removal of COD and ammonia-nitrogen are positively correlated with the concentration,while negatively correlated with the hydraulic load.
